HOA Restrictions: McKeesport vs Penn Hills
How do hoa restrictions rules compare between McKeesport, PA and Penn Hills, PA?
McKeesport and Penn Hills have similar restriction levels.
McKeesport, PA
Allegheny County
Pennsylvania has no statewide solar access law. HOAs may restrict solar panels unless the community's governing documents state otherwise.

Allegheny County
Pennsylvania has no statewide solar access law preempting HOA or deed restrictions. HOAs in Penn Hills may impose reasonable aesthetic controls on solar panels. Municipality of Penn Hills does not prohibit solar.

Penn Hills FAQ
Can my HOA prohibit solar panels in Penn Hills?
Potentially yes, since PA has no solar access law. Reasonable aesthetic restrictions (placement, screening) are generally enforceable.
